ORLANDO, Fla. - Floridant -- The National Customer Service Association (NCSA) is pleased to announce the winners of the coveted 2023 NCSA Service All-Star Awards. The All-Stars are awarded annually to the individual, team, organization, and now volunteer that have consistently gone above and beyond in providing service excellence and living their organization's mission and values .
Says Diane Crutcher, NCSA vice president of programs, "The NCSA Judging Committee was pleased to be challenged once again in selecting winners due to the impressive volume of deserving nominations. We are proud to see the genuine commitment by organizations, teams, employees, and volunteers around the world to customer service excellence!"

The winners of the 2023 NCSA All-Star Awards are:
- Service Individual of the Year: Deborah Osborne
- Service Team of the Year: American Academy of Neurology, Member Services team
- Service Organization of the Year: Health Advocate
- Service Volunteer of the Year: Michele Blackburn

NCSA is the global membership organization that equips service providers across industries with the information and skills to build and nurture enduring customer relationships, through a broad range of customer service education, development, and support services. NCSA offers the world's leading certification programs for all levels of customer service professionals, including the Certified Customer Service Professional (CCSP®) program for management-level professionals, the Direct Contact Service Professional (DCSP®) program for frontline staff, and the Train-the Trainer program for workforce development teams and human resource development programs.
